Recommended specs for CRYSIS, sequel to Far Cry (out this winter)
Minimum Requirements:
* CPU: Athlon 64 3000+/Intel 2.8ghz
* Graphics: Nvidia 6600/X800GTO (SM 2.0)
* RAM: 768Mb/1Gb on Windows Vista
* HDD: 6GB
* Internet: 256k+
* Optical Drive: DVD
* Software: DX9.0c with Windows XP
Recommended Requirements:
* CPU: Dual-core CPU (Athlon X2/Pentium D)
* Graphics: Nvidia 7800GTX/ATI X1800XT (SM 3.0) or DX10 equivalent
* RAM: 1.5Gb
* HDD: 6GB
* Internet: 512k+ (128k+ upstream)
* Optical Drive: DVD
* Software: DX10 with Windows Vista
